Output f8dd213cc01cb9a3269756be23ab31974508ee86d67571dc56dce43cd5232e07:4

value
289441637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b676a850b52cf7a3f92ce8b4e8158f11ac893bad OP_EQUAL
address
MQXwMouzqfHUbTPzjbUZjmZSUQk6JwdXxL
transaction
f8dd213cc01cb9a3269756be23ab31974508ee86d67571dc56dce43cd5232e07
spent
true